Hi Nancy, the commute between Zug and Luzern is very easy, either 20 mins by train or about 25mins in the car on the motorway. Finding a house in Zug would probably be tricky - there is very little around (low tax area) and the old town area is very small. Luzern is an old town, and you can find old style apartments and there are plenty of views over the lake and mountains! Search the area above and around the city wall.
